Grades K-5
-
All students in Grades K-5 receive weekly art classes with a certified art teacher
Grades 6-8
-
All students in Grades 6-8 receive art instruction for 45 days (one quarter)
-
Students will receive an extra quarter of art enrichment one time during these three years
-
Students are exposed to diverse mediums including introductions to three-dimensional forms, ceramics and more.
Grades 9-12
-
Art at the High School level is elective-based. However, there is a one-credit arts requirement for graduation
-
Options:
-
Ceramics and Pottery
-
Three-Dimensional Forms
-
Painting
-
Drawing and Illustration
-
Photography
-
Digital Art
-
Elements of Art
-
Expressive Art
